Turning Dreams into Reality: Practical Steps to Achieve Your Wildest Goals
Having a wild bucket list item is the first step, but turning that dream into a reality requires planning, dedication, and action. It's not enough to simply add it to your list; you need to break down your goal into smaller, manageable steps and develop a concrete plan to achieve it. Let's explore some practical strategies for making your wildest dreams come true.
1. Define Your Vision and Set Clear Goals
The first step is to clearly define your wild bucket list item and set spec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ART) goals. Instead of saying, "I want to travel the world," try "I want to backpack through Southeast Asia for three months within the next two years." This makes your goal more tangible and provides a framework for planning. Write down your vision in detail, including what you want to achieve, why it's important to you, and how you'll feel when you accomplish it. This will serve as a powerful motivator as you work towards your goal.
2. Break Down Your Goal into Smaller Steps
Large, wild goals can feel overwhelming, so it's essential to break them down into smaller, more manageable tasks. For example, if your goal is to climb Mount Kilimanjaro, you might start by researching the climb, assessing your fitness level, and creating a training plan. Then, you can focus on specific steps like hiking local trails, joining a mountaineering club, and booking flights and accommodations. Breaking down your goal into smaller steps makes it less daunting and allows you to track your progress along the way.
3. Create a Timeline and Budget
Once you've broken down your goal into smaller steps, create a realistic timeline for achieving each step and a budget for the entire project. Consider factors like the time commitment required, the cost of equipment, travel expenses, and any necessary training or certifications. Having a clear timeline and budget will help you stay organized, track your progress, and avoid financial surprises. Use a calendar or project management tool to schedule tasks and deadlines, and regularly review your budget to ensure you're on track.
